Embark the Virtual Workspace: Tips for Success

Thriving in a virtual environment necessitates a unique set of skills and strategies. Initially, create a dedicated workspace that promotes focus and productivity. Minimize distractions by informing your household members about your work hours and employing noise-canceling headphones when needed. Consistently schedule virtual check-ins with colleagues to foster collaboration and preserve a sense of togetherness.

  • Additionally, prioritize your well-being by integrating regular breaks, exercise, and adequate sleep into your plan.
  • Lastly, constantly evaluate your workflow and modify as needed to optimize your efficiency and satisfaction.

Bridging the Gap: Connecting amongst Virtual Teams

Successfully navigating the intricacies of virtual collaboration requires a deliberate effort to nurture meaningful connections among team members. While physical proximity may be absent, intentional strategies can close the gap and establish a sense of unity and cohesion. Open communication channels, employing various tools like video conferencing and instant messaging, are essential for facilitating regular interaction and idea sharing. Additionally, establishing clear expectations, roles, and responsibilities can enhance accountability and workflow transparency.

Celebrating team achievements, both big and small, through virtual events or web-based tools get more info can also bolster morale and camaraderie. Remember, building strong relationships within virtual teams is an ongoing process that demands patience, understanding, and a willingness to evolve communication styles to meet the unique needs of this dynamic work environment.
